Polygon Joins Forces with Google Cloud to Boost Web3 Startups
Polygon announced a partnership with Google Cloud, aimed at helping Web3 projects and startups grow. This collaboration provides access to up to $3 million USD in investments from the Polygon Ventures Ecosystem Fund, priority reviews, and all Polygon Venture benefits. Google Cloud also offers seed to series A Web3 projects and startups up to $200K in credits, exclusive benefits, and VIP event access.

Launching an EVM-Compatible dApp Store with w3w.ai
In another significant partnership, Polygon and w3w.ai are teaming up to launch a first-of-its-kind EVM-compatible dApp store, powered by the open-source dApp Store Kit built on Polygon. W3W will support the dApp Store Kit by building a recommendation module plugin that leverages a user’s on-chain data, delivering personalized dApp recommendations and valuable dApp intelligence and insights.
